更改表单上字段的顺序?

时间:2015-05-07 18:52:44

标签: ms-access access-vba ms-access-2007 ms-access-2010

我有一个简单的表单,上面有一些数据输入字段。有没有办法在每次显示表单时更改字段的顺序?那么用户1看到Fieldb,FieldC,FieldA,然后用户2看到FieldA,FieldB,FieldC等等?

*更新:我的第一个想法是从查询表中调用字段:

Me.lbl_a.Caption = DLookup("Label", "Lkup")
Me.Field_A.ControlSource = DLookup("Field", "Lkup")

这些基本的dlookup只是从我的表中拉出顶行,不知道如何每次调用我的所有字段并以不同的顺序。
有什么建议?抱歉模糊的语言。

1 个答案:

答案 0 :(得分:1)

是,更改相关控件的ControlSource:

用户1想要field1进行第一次控制:

Me!lbl_a.Caption = "Caption for Field1"
Me!Field_A.ControlSource = "Field1"

用户2想要field7进行第一次控制:

Me!lbl_a.Caption = "Caption for Field7"
Me!Field_A.ControlSource = "Field7"